Accounting Specialist (Corrections)

Shelby CountyMemphis, TN
Onsite

About The Position

Work under general supervision of the finance manager to perform data entry and maintain specialized computer databases, spreadsheets, and similar reports to obtain, verify, update, and report accounts receivable information within the Shelby County Division of Corrections.

Responsibilities

  • Prepare and submit reconciliation reports and invoice vouchers to the grantor for monthly housing bill.
  • Review the general ledger and accounts receivable invoices in the system to verify that payments have been received and accurately recorded.
  • Prepare board bills and print judgment orders from OnBase or Justice Portfolio.
  • Reconcile residents’ days in custody and sentence terms with records from the Tennessee Department of Correction.
  • Prepare monthly misdemeanor reports for Criminal Court and the General Sessions Criminal Division.
  • Collect and receipts payments.
  • Research delinquent accounts for collection purposes as related to federal housing or transportation invoices.
  • Work with other staff in modifying and comparing the reconciliation reports generated from the system concerning primary status of federal residents in the system.
  • Prepare and bill the invoice to the grantors, monitor customer account details for non-payments, delayed payments, and other irregularities.
